SEO Advice for Ecommerce (ecom)

One of the key aspects of SEO for e-commerce sites is getting the pagination right. To be crawled effectively by all search engines, especially Google, it is important to ensure that paginated links point to the last page. This helps search engines index products that may be hidden in deeper levels of the site.

When designing an e-commerce site, one of the biggest challenges is ensuring that search engines can fully crawl all the products on the site. This is especially important for large online stores with a wide range of products, where it is often difficult to index the entire product catalog.

Pagination becomes an important tool for search engines to find and index all products. Pagination allows search engines to navigate through pages and discover products from the first page to the last. However, it is important that paginated links point to the last page, because if there is no link, the search engine will be forced to crawl the pages one by one, which can slow down the indexing process.

If the pagination has, for example, 30 or more pages, it will be more difficult for search engines to go through all the stages to get to the latest products. When a link to the last page is present, Google and other search engines can quickly get to the deepest content on the site and effectively index products that might normally remain hidden in the site structure.

This simple but important tip can significantly improve product indexing in your online store. Make sure your site's pagination is set up correctly so that search engines can effectively crawl your store's entire inventory.
